Average wait time on Volks?

Just curious, those of you who have purchased Volk (or other Ray's) wheels in the past... how long did it take for them to arrive?

I'd heard six-to-eight weeks was the norm (if I ignore the "Oh, there's a set on a boat on its way here now" line from the retailer). But I purchased the damn things over two months ago at this point, and STILL have no tracking number for them. Is this common business practice for Ray's Engineering, or should I have gone to a different retailer?

It is unlikely it has anything to do with the company you purchased from. I sell a lot of Volk, Gramlights, Advan wheels. They all come from the same importer, Mackin Industries in California, who gets them from the respective brand in Japan.

Sometimes getting product is quick if they have it built already in Japan and it gets put on next container, other times it can take longer. I have been waiting over 6 months for a particular set of Advan RZ. This is usually not the case though, normally 6-10 weeks for delivery.

That being said Mackin does have a weekly USA stock list they send out. Anything on this list can ship out immediately from California. If you are interested in seeing this list PM me your email address and I can send it over. Maybe there is something you will like that you can get fast.

Keep in mind, mine were a custom order. I have the only 18x9+40 TE37s in the us that are an original Gloss Black. So I had to wait for the next TE37 production cycle, then for Volk to put together enough of a shipment to fill a container, then the actual shipping+customs, etc.. So that example is probably a statistical outlier. But you still may have to wait a couple months for wheel from Japan. It just isn't cost effective to ship small orders across the pacific.
